Its time for 2015 PAYG Summaries!
Can you believe it is time for 2015 PAYG summaries? As you probably know if you have been through this before, the ATO give you a very short window of time to issue your PAYG summaries to your employees. The PAYG summaries must be issued to employees no later than 14 July 2015 […]
